Stories about responsibility

These stories are about a child being trusted with something and coming through: feeding the fish, walking the dog, watering the garden while a neighbor is away, remembering the library book. Some include the moment the child forgets, and what they do about it, which is usually the most useful page. They suit kindergarten through grade 2 readers. They fit the week before a child takes on a first chore or a first pet, and at school they suit classroom jobs and lessons on keeping promises.
